It has been an year of artistic (romance) drama but it takes one drama with actual art museum to produce the best romance rather the best couple of the year!

The plot is not extraordinary or thrilling but it gives enough leeway for both Kim Min Jae and Park Gyu Young to work their magic and provide us an ultimate entertainment.

Kim Min Jae was Jin Moo-Hak ; there is none and there will not be another such unique character ; he has portrayed the cocky prince with perfect facial expressions , body language and voice. There is no doubt there can be no one else who can do this character so well.

Its been a roller-coaster year with Park Gyu-young ; love her in IOTNO and hated her in Devli Judge and loved her as Dali ; she is an exceptional actor and her first role as female lead she mesmerizes us with perfect chemistry with KMJ and also the way she graduates from being a dumb cinderella princess to the queen worth of the prince.
> PGY might have missed her happy ending with Jinyoung and Kim Soo Hyun but she found her soulmate in Kim Min-jae .. need another drama with them stat !

the show also had good supporting characters in Won-tak , chak-hee and my god Hwang Bo-ra as Secretary Yeo Mi-ri ; she almost reminded us of Whats wrong with My Secretary with the perfect assits to Moo-hak .

Overall Dali & Cocky prince was unexpected surprise that was consistent and enjoyable to the end despite the mediocre plot like rest of the shows that release along with it but what makes it more enjoyable is the cast and beautiful art . I would recommend to binge the show and enjoy it

I can't think of another actress that could've played Da Li. She brought a lot of character and identity to the drama and made it stand out. The same thing can be said about the ML although him being too loud began to get on my nerves over time. However, I found the romance in general to be questionable. At every transition and development in the relationship, there was a clear unnatural progression to their romance. From their first kiss to opening up to traumas and the subsequent events of their relationship. I really liked that one signature background soundtrack that they kept playing but they completely stopped using it in the second half which was really unfortunate because it fit the the vibes perfectly.
